Bidenโs Age Dominates Hur Hearing
Special counsel Robert Hur was slated to talk about his probe into Joe Bidenโs handling of classified documents. What occurred was a fight about age and politics.
Bitterly feuding congressional Democrats and Republicans delivered the same message Tuesday: Your guy suffers from declining mental acuity and illegally took classified documents.
The common, yet dueling theme emerged at a hearing ostensibly to delve further into a Department of Justice special counsel's report that both recommended against charging President Joe Biden with a crime and characterized the 81-year-old as an "elderly man with a poor memory."
